Research on Signaling Pathway Reconstruction Based on HMM

Abstract :
Signaling pathway is a fundamental basis to understand the complex life process and the pathogenesis of disease. Developing a computing technology for deducing a signaling pathway is an active research area. NICO is a method of network reconstruction based on the co-occurrence genes. However, this method when applied to signaling pathway reconstruction can not effectively express the regulation directions between the genes. In this article, an improved method based on N-ICO method is proposed, called D-NICO method, where HMM is used as a model for reconstructing the signaling pathway. This method not only is capable of predicting gene regulation relationships, but also is capable of identifying gene regulation directions, which provide necessary information for further understanding the function of the signaling pathway and life process. At last, this article takes a PKA and MAPK signaling pathway reconstruction as an example to verify this method.
